预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共13页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)国家知识产权局(12)发明专利申请(10)申请公布号CN114757774A(43)申请公布日2022.07.15(21)申请号202210356499.4(22)申请日2022.04.06(71)申请人浙江数秦科技有限公司地址311121浙江省杭州市余杭区仓前街道鼎创财富中心2幢11层(72)发明人张金琳高航俞学劢(51)Int.Cl.G06Q40/04(2012.01)G06Q20/06(2012.01)G06Q20/10(2012.01)G06Q20/38(2012.01)G06Q20/40(2012.01)权利要求书2页说明书7页附图3页(54)发明名称基于区块链的资金交易路径追踪方法(57)摘要本发明涉及信息技术领域,具体涉及一种基于区块链的资金交易路径追踪方法,包括:提取追踪主体标识和追踪金额的哈希值上传区块链;出款银行生成追踪识别码上传区块链;收款机构提取转出账户主体标识的哈希值,若存在与追踪识别码匹配,则生成追踪交易信息;将追踪交易信息使用限时加密算法加密后,再使用出款银行的公钥加密获得追踪密文;将追踪密文关联追踪识别码上传区块链存储,将转入账户主体标识的哈希值关联收款机构标识添加到追踪识别码;出款银行在限时内解密追踪密文获得追踪交易;根据追踪交易获得追踪期内资金的交易路径。本发明的实质性效果是:通过追踪识别码实现待追踪资金的标记,进而实现跨机构的交易关联。CN114757774ACN114757774A权利要求书1/2页1.基于区块链的资金交易路径追踪方法,其特征在于,包括:资金由出款银行转入追踪主体银行账户时,提取追踪主体标识和追踪金额的哈希值上传区块链;出款银行生成追踪识别码上传区块链,追踪识别码为追踪主体标识的哈希值;在追踪期内,追踪主体银行账户产生交易时,提取转出账户主体标识的哈希值,查询区块链,若存在追踪识别码与转出账户主体标识的哈希值匹配,则生成追踪交易信息,追踪交易信息包括转出账户主体标识、转入账户主体标识、交易金额和交易时间戳;将追踪交易信息使用限时加密算法加密后,再使用出款银行的公钥加密获得追踪密文;将追踪密文关联追踪识别码上传区块链存储,将转入账户主体标识的哈希值关联收款机构标识后,添加到追踪识别码;出款银行在限时内解密追踪密文,而后使用私钥解密获得追踪交易;根据全部追踪交易获得追踪期内资金的交易路径。2.根据权利要求1的基于区块链的资金交易路径追踪方法,其特征在于,收款机构生成追踪交易信息前,判断交易金额是否满足追踪区间,若满足追踪区间,则生成追踪交易信息,若不满足追踪区间,则不做操作,判断交易金额是否满足追踪区间的方法包括:收款机构读取本机构中,转出账户主体在预设时段内的全部收款交易,提取收款交易的转出账户的哈希值,与追踪识别码对比;获得与追踪识别码匹配的收款交易,获得收款交易的交易金额,记为参照金额;若交易金额不小于参照金额的k1倍且不大于参照金额的k2倍,则判定交易金额满足追踪区间。3.根据权利要求1的基于区块链的资金交易路径追踪方法,其特征在于,收款机构生成追踪交易信息前,判断交易金额是否满足追踪区间,若满足追踪区间,则生成追踪交易信息,若不满足追踪区间,则不做操作,判断交易金额是否满足追踪区间的方法包括:收款机构读取本机构中,转出账户主体在预设时段内的全部收款交易,提取收款交易的转出账户的哈希值,与追踪识别码对比;获得与追踪识别码匹配的收款交易,获得收款交易的交易金额,记为参照金额;收款机构读取本机构中,转出账户主体在预设时长内转出交易的总金额;若交易金额属于区间[k1*参照金额,k2*参照金额]且超过总金额的k3倍,则判定交易金额满足追踪区间。4.根据权利要求1至3任一项的基于区块链的资金交易路径追踪方法,其特征在于,将追踪交易信息使用限时加密算法加密的方法包括:在区块链上发布限时加密智能合约,限时加密智能合约包括若干个加密栏和公开栏,加密栏包括限时计时、加密函数、接收栏和输出栏,接收栏接收区块链用户写入的字符串、公钥和功能标识符,功能标识符包括加密标识符和解密标识符,功能标识符为加密标识符时,加密栏将接收栏内的字符串使用公钥解密后,进行加密运算,再使用公钥加密后显示在输出栏,功能标识符为加密标识符时,加密栏将接收栏内的字符串使用公钥解密后,进行解2CN114757774A权利要求书2/2页密运算,再使用公钥加密后显示在输出栏;限时计时到达时,加密栏更新加密函数,公开栏公开M个样本点(xi,yi),i∈[1,M],并周期性更新;收款机构生成随机整数N,N<M,生成一元多项式,一元多项式的次数均为N‑1,一元多项式经过N个样本点;计算剩余M‑N个样本点与一元多项式的距离,全部样本点与一元多项式的距离和记为样本点距离;穷举过N个样本点的一元多项式,使获得的一元N次多项式的